STM32CubeMx外部中断配置资源文件介绍:项目核心功能/场景
轻松掌握STM32CubeMx外部中断配置,提升开发效率。
项目介绍
在现代嵌入式系统设计中,外部中断是不可或缺的组成部分,它允许微控制器响应外部硬件事件。STM32CubeMx作为STM32系列微控制器的图形化配置工具,大大简化了开发流程。本文将为您详细介绍一款专门针对STM32CubeMx的外部中断配置资源文件——STM32CubeMx外部中断配置.zip,它将帮助您快速掌握并应用外部中断功能。
项目技术分析
STM32CubeMx外部中断配置资源文件是基于STM32CubeMx软件开发的,主要包含以下技术要点:
- 外部中断(EXTI)概述:外部中断/事件控制器(EXTI)管理STM32微控制器的20个中断/事件线。每个中断线可独立配置为中断或事件,并支持边沿触发。
- 配置方法:通过STM32CubeMx软件的图形化界面,用户可以直观地配置每个中断线,包括触发方式、触发边缘等。
- 文件组成:资源文件包含详细的配置指南和示例,帮助用户快速入门。
项目及技术应用场景
应用场景
- 实时响应外部事件:在需要实时响应外部硬件事件的场景中,如按键按下、传感器输出变化等,外部中断是一种高效的方式。
- 低功耗模式下的唤醒:STM32微控制器在低功耗模式下,外部中断可以唤醒设备,适用于节能型应用。
- 多任务处理:通过外部中断,可以有效地管理多个外部事件,提高系统的响应速度和效率。
技术应用
- 物联网设备:在物联网设备中,外部中断用于检测传感器状态变化,如温度、湿度等。
- 智能家居:智能家居系统中的按键、传感器等,都可通过外部中断实现即时的响应和处理。
- 工业控制:在工业控制系统中,外部中断用于实时监控和控制外部设备,如紧急停止按钮等。
项目特点
- 灵活配置:用户可以针对每个中断/事件线进行单独配置,包括将其设置为中断或事件,以及定义触发事件的属性。
- 边沿检测:资源文件支持上升沿和下降沿的边沿检测,确保信号的准确捕捉。
- 易于使用:详细的配置指南和示例,帮助用户快速入门并熟练使用。
- 无需安装脚本:资源文件不包含任何安装程序或脚本,用户只需解压文件并根据指南操作即可。
通过上述介绍,我们可以看到STM32CubeMx外部中断配置资源文件为开发者提供了一个简洁、高效的配置方法,无论是对于初学者还是有经验的工程师,都能带来便利和效率的提升。如果您正在寻找一种更高效的方式来配置STM32CubeMx的外部中断,那么这款资源文件无疑是您的理想选择。立即下载并开始您的开发之旅吧!